The tour starts at Vilamoura Marina and follows the coastline toward Albufeira. The yacht sails close to the clay cliffs of Falésia Beach, allowing clear views of the full length and height of these formations while cruising at a slow speed. Next, the yacht passes Praia do Barranco das Belharucas, one of the smallest beaches in the Algarve, which is accessible only by boat at high tide and is bordered by clay and rocky formations. The route continues past the fishing village of Olhos de Agua, where artisanal fishing boats are moored and freshwater springs emerge from the sand on a small isolated beach. The yacht reaches a turning point near Albufeira, where the coastline changes from sandy to rocky shores. On the return trip to Vilamoura Marina, the crew may stop for a swim in the ocean if weather and sea conditions permit.
